Patents Assigned to Hewlett-Packard and Development Company, L.P.
-
Publication number: 20150333479Abstract: A laser includes an active ring, a passive waveguide, and a reflector. The active ring is to generate light. The passive waveguide is associated with the active ring to capture generated light. The reflector is associated with the passive waveguide to cause captured light from the waveguide to be coupled into the active ring to trigger domination of unidirectional lasing in the active ring to generate light.Type: ApplicationFiled: July 28, 2015Publication date: November 19, 2015Applicant: H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P.Inventors: Di Liang, David A. Fattal
-
Patent number: 9192070Abstract: A method and apparatus for loading IC's into a socket lid is disclosed. The IC is first loaded into a lid. Once the IC has been loaded into the lid, the lid is rotated into a closed position on the frame. The lid is then locked in place on the frame by rotating at least one locking lever into a closed lacked position, where the locking lever forces the lid down against the socket contacts against a spring.Type: GrantFiled: February 28, 2011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Chong S Tan, Robert J Hastings, Joseph R Allen, Michael T. Gill, Kelly K Smith, Keith A Sauer
-
Patent number: 9189741Abstract: A system for automated contract management includes a computing device (102) and a memory storing program instructions that when executed by computing device (102). The program instructions cause the computing device (102) to generate an ontology (115) of terms and cross-contractual relationships in contracts (105, 110) and machine interpretable terms (120) and cross-contractual relationships (125) derived from the contracts (105, 110) with reference to the ontology (115). A method for automated contract management is also provided.Type: GrantFiled: January 28, 2011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Sven Graupner, Edward S. Reynolds, Julio Guijarro, Amitay Korn, Michael Kavanagh Smith
-
Patent number: 9189523Abstract: One embodiment is a method that generates query vectors from query plans and performance vectors from data collected while executing multiple queries in a database. A machine learning technique (MLT) computes distances between two query vectors and two performance vectors and then predicts performance of plural queries executing in the database.Type: GrantFiled: September 30, 2008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Archana Sulochana Ganapathi, Harumi Anne Kuno, Umeshwar Dayal
-
Patent number: 9189640Abstract: In a computer-implemented method for re-provisioning a server of a data center, and while the server is provisioned to a first virtual network of the data center, the server is provided 1) a pseudo-random data stream, and 2) instructions on how to overwrite substantially all of its data storage volumes using the pseudo-random data stream. Upon completion of the overwrite, the server is powered down, then moved to a second virtual network of the data center, and then caused to initiate a network boot from within the second virtual network. After the network boot of the server, one or more indications of the data stored at a number of addresses of the server's data storage volumes are requested from the server via the second virtual network. It is then determined whether the server is in a compromised state by, remotely from the server, comparing the provided indication(s) to one or more expected indications.Type: GrantFiled: October 31, 2005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ventor: Timothy G. Barry
-
Patent number: 9187038Abstract: According to one example of the present invention, there is provided apparatus for displaying a dashboard display in a vehicle. The apparatus comprises a vehicle data bus interface for communicating with vehicle subsystems of a vehicle management system, a rules store for storing a set of dashboard display rules, and a dashboard display module. The dashboard display module is arranged to obtain a dashboard display definition, to determine whether the dashboard display definition is in compliance with the dashboard display rules; to obtain, where it is so determined, data from one or more of the vehicle subsystems in accordance with the dashboard display definition, and to display the obtained data in accordance with the dashboard display definition.Type: GrantFiled: October 13, 2010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Rikin Patel, William E. Bejcek, David J. Nowaczyk, Alejandro Anzures Rueda
-
Patent number: 9187660Abstract: The present invention relates to an inkjet ink comprising: a) colorant; b) a polymeric binder having an acid number below 200 selected from the group consisting of a styrene-acrylic polymeric binder, an acrylic polymeric binder, an anionic polyurethane binder and combinations thereof; c) water dispersible surfactant; and d) a solvent which does not dissolve an acidified form of the binder, the solvent having a vapor pressure less than 0.1 mm at 25° C. The invention further relates to methods of making using the ink, printing systems and ink sets which use this ink.Type: GrantFiled: May 12, 2005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Christian Schmid, George M. Sarkisian, Grant A. Webster
-
Patent number: 9189297Abstract: Systems, methods, and computer-readable and executable instructions are provided for managing shared memory. A method for managing shared memory can include statically assigning a first number of locks to the shared memory during compile-time and dynamically assigning a second number of locks to the shared memory during runtime.Type: GrantFiled: December 14, 2010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Dhruva Ranjan Chakrabarti, Sandya Srivilliputtur Mannarswamy
-
Patent number: 9186921Abstract: A method to control a printer carriage in which the printer carriage is controlled to move along a first axis at a first predetermined speed when a printhead, installed on the printer carriage, is ejecting printing fluid in a print zone. The printer carriage is moveable bidirectionally along the first axis in swaths to enable the printhead to print in the print zone. The printer carriage is also controlled to move along the first axis at a second predetermined speed, higher than the first predetermined speed, when the printhead is not ejecting printing fluid in the print zone.Type: GrantFiled: April 30, 2013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Antonio Gracia Verdugo, Gonzalo Gaston Llado, Oriol Borrell Avila
-
Patent number: 9189470Abstract: A method for generating summaries of text is described. The method includes the step of extracting features from text of text lists from summaries. The explanatoriness of the text is then evaluated, wherein evaluating the explanatoriness of text includes evaluating the features of the text, including at least the step of evaluating the discriminativeness of the features of the text by comparing the text to a first text data set, wherein the first text data set is derived from a topic label. The evaluated text is then ranked based on the explanatoriness evaluation.Type: GrantFiled: May 31, 2012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Hyun Duk Kim, Maria G Castellanos, Meichun Hsu, Riddhiman Ghosh
-
Patent number: 9189283Abstract: A system includes a client management component, a monitor component, and a hardware resource component, each of which is implemented in hardware. The client management component chooses a selected client from one or more clients for which a given task is to be fulfilled by a selected hardware resource of one or more hardware resources. The monitor component receives the given task and an identifier of the selected client from the client management component and monitors completion of the given task for the selected client by the selected hardware resource. The hardware resource management receives the given task from the monitor component, chooses the selected hardware resource that is to fulfill the given task, and launches the given task on the selected hardware resource.Type: GrantFiled: March 3, 2011Date of Patent: November 17, 2015Assignee: H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P.Inventors: Bradley R. Larson, Mary T. Prenn
-
Patent number: 9190021Abstract: Visual feedback is provided to a local user of a remote collaboration system. While an image is being captured, it is recognized that content is being shared on a screen. A composite image is generated which includes a form of the image being captured and the shared content. The composite image is caused to be displayed on a remote screen. A variably semi-transparent image of at least a portion of the composite image or the image is generated and is rendered on a portion of the screen such that the variably semi-transparent image is overlaid on any of the shared content or another composite image displayed on the screen.Type: GrantFiled: April 24, 2012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ventor: Kar-Han Tan
-
Patent number: 9189636Abstract: An example system can comprise a memory to store machine readable instructions. The system can also comprise a processing unit to execute the machine readable instructions. The machine readable instructions can comprise a service layer to generate an office machine security policy for a heterogeneous fleet of office machines. The heterogeneous fleet of office machines can comprise two different office machines. The service layer can also generate a security configuration for each office machine of the office machine fleet. The security configuration for a given office machine of the heterogeneous fleet of office machines can comprise a security setting for the given office machine. The machine readable instructions can comprise can also comprise a device layer to translate the security configuration of the given office machine into security instructions that are executable by the given office machine.Type: GrantFiled: July 30, 2012Date of Patent: November 17, 2015Assignee: H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P.Inventors: Matthew Lee Deter, Douglas T Albright, Kimberly G Drongesen, John K Gonsalves, John P. Borz, John Bigley, Kathleen M Takayama, Jeffrey H Soesbe, Daryl Wong
-
Patent number: 9189793Abstract: A system and method of creating a message and displaying the same are described. The system includes a message composer operable on a computer system for composing and generating a message file. The message file has a content portion for containing a message content and a header portion for containing a message attribute. The system also includes a display device having a memory for storing the message file and a message management module for retrieving and rendering the message content on a screen, wherein the stored message file is assigned at least one of a time stamp and a sequential number for establishing a queue.Type: GrantFiled: April 15, 2005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ventor: Raghunandan Kempanna
-
Patent number: 9187661Abstract: An ink composition includes from about 2 wt % to about 5 wt % of a colorant; from about 10 wt % to about 20 wt % of a co-solvent; from about 0.5 wt % to about 1.0 wt % of an alkyl phosphate ester; from about 0.5 wt % to about 9 wt % of any of methyl gluceth-10, methyl gluceth-20, PPG-10 methyl glucose ether, or PPG-20 methyl glucose ether; and a balance of water.Type: GrantFiled: October 4, 2011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ventor: Keshava A. Prasad
-
Patent number: 9189480Abstract: Example embodiments relate to smart content feeds for document collaboration. In example embodiments, a user may use a system to perform a search of a document repository in order to identify related content for adding to a target document. In response to a user approving the related content identified in the search, the system may create a reference data entry that includes a timestamp and a storage location of a source document that contains the related content. The system may then use the timestamp to detect that a modification of the source document has occurred and generate a notification for the user that describes the modification.Type: GrantFiled: March 1, 2013Date of Patent: November 17, 2015Assignee: H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P.Inventors: Eniyan Thiruvidan, Anjaneyulu Kuchibhotla, Dilip Mysore Devaraj
-
Patent number: 9187664Abstract: Ink compositions and methods of using the same are disclosed. An example ink composition includes an inkjet vehicle, from about 0.1 wt % to about 10 wt % of colorants, from about 0.01 wt % to about 10 wt % of anti-kogation agents, and from about 0.01 wt % to about 6 wt % of a water soluble component represented by formula (I).Type: GrantFiled: December 21, 2009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ventor: Paul Tyrell
-
Patent number: 9191198Abstract: In carrying out a task that consumes data from a one-time pad, task inputs comprising at least first data and second data from the pad, are combined together to form an output from which the data used from the pad cannot be recovered without knowledge of at least one of the first and second data. The task concerned can be, for example, the encrypting of a message or the creating of an attribute verifier.Type: GrantFiled: June 16, 2006Date of Patent: November 17, 2015Assignee: Hewlett-Packard Development Company, L.P.Inventors: Keith Alexander Harrison, Timothy Paul Spiller, William John Munro, Christopher Tofts
-
Patent number: 9189176Abstract: In one embodiment, actual usage data is obtained for a printer connected to a network. The actual usage data is compared to a usage model for a newly connected printer. The printer is identified as newly connected in response to determining the actual usage data is consistent with the usage model. Information that the printer is newly connected is displayed.Type: GrantFiled: July 28, 2011Date of Patent: November 17, 2015Assignee: H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P.Inventors: Ramaswamy Sachithanathan, Tony Blasio, Siddharth Chutkay Sudershanrao
-
Patent number: 9189131Abstract: Provided is a method of displaying a context menu. A triggering event related to selection of an object on a computing device is recognized. A direction observed during the selection of the object is recognized. A context menu based on the direction observed during the selection of the object is displayed.Type: GrantFiled: February 8, 2013Date of Patent: November 17, 2015Assignee: HEWLETT-PACKARD DEVELOPMENT COMPANY, L.P.Inventors: Eniyan Thiruvidam, Gemma Burman, Ninoj Antony